Afternoon all, 

 

So through work I've had dealings with GBS - they've provided me with a quote to design and supply our MVHR. Circa £5k.

 

From reading on here I've since had a quote from BPC for half of that. 

 

I assume the design input I'll get from GBS is going to be more bespoke and hopefully better. They also only use rigid ducting and stress that the system will work as well as possible and be inaudible. 

 

BUT. Is it worth the extra investment? I'm conscious that once I've put something in I can't change it. 

 

From a self build and install point of view I'm also attracted to flexible ducting as a few solid beams have already appeared in the posi-joists!!! ?

Installing rigid ducting is a tonne more work. I've just done my install and the sections that needed ridged ducting took a lifetime in comparison to the flexible sections. A simple vertical to horizontal bend takes a couple of hours. I cannot imaging the PITA of doing a 100% rigid install, even if it's PVC rather than galvanised steel. Walk away. I do recommend running the largest diameter to your manifolds and to have the manifolds positioned to minimise the length of the flexible ducting. I used Lindab to my ducting.
